Here at our place, you can buy those packed veggies, particularly for this dish that I will cook. They will cut it like this, pack it, and sell it for 20 PHP or $0.35. Not bad because we can already consume this for two meals, which is lunch and dinner.

So yes, I'll be cooking pinakbet with oyster sauce today. This dish consists of different kinds of veggies, such as eggplant, squash, bitter gourd, and string beans. It is an incomplete version, by the way, because it is just my own version, and I cook it with the thought of making it a little healthier as much as possible. So you won't see me using oil here - no sautéing and everything - just my way of cooking. Here it is...

Eggplant
Squash
String Bean
Bitter Gourd
Salt and pepper to taste
Onion and Garlic
Chicken Cubes
Oyster Sauce

So here's the main ingredient: I really love oyster sauce because it can make a dish more flavorful and delicious. I also love the sweetness it has, which blends well with any dishes, and even just the soup will make you crave more rice. But in my case, these veggies will serve as my rice so that I don't need to consume more rice. This is enough.

Now, for the vegetables, even though they were already cut, I'm still not satisfied with the size, so I cut them into much smaller pieces, or just a bite size, just like this. And by doing this, the veggies will cook faster than if they are cut into large pieces.

And just like usual, to make sure that it was cleaned thoroughly, I soaked them with water and a pinch of salt for a minute or just until I finished preparing other things.

And here's a whole black pepper and some rice water that I will use as a soup for our dish today instead of just water. This rice water can make your dish taste even better, and at the same time, the benefits of rice water can help our bodies become healthier.

Moving on, I just put the rice water in the pan, next were the onions, garlic, and oyster sauce. I stir it continuously just until the oyster sauce dissolves and the rice water turns this color.

I finally put it on the stove, heated it, and then waited for it to boil. It's about to boil when I decided to put the string bean in, as I think it is much harder than the other veggies and it will take more time to make it softer. Next, I put in the pepper. Now it is starting to heat up and to smell. It smells good, guys.

Then I put the eggplant and let it boil for one minute, and then I put the rest of the veggies, just like this. I stir it a little, then cover it again and let it boil for about 3 minutes. With this, the flavor of the soup will completely transfer to our vegetables, giving them more awesome flavor. Now I sound like a real chef here, lol. Though it is really just a simple dish, But I cooked it with lots of love, so it tasted extra special too.

Let it boil! Let it boil! Because my oldies want them a little softer, I cook them just until the veggies become softer. I don't have a problem with it, because the softer it gets, the easier it is to digest. Right? Lol. And Yes, let's boil it real good.
